Capturing HC Functions
The two modes you can use to capture HC functions are default and special function. You use
default mode, which is automatically set when you connect power to the IRIS unit, to capture the
majority of HC functions. The table below shows the IRIS unit settings for default mode. Before
capturing HC functions, make sure the baud rate in the IRIS unit is set properly, and connected to a
PC running the IRLIB Library Management Program. Refer to the IRLIB Library Management
Program instruction manual to store captured HC functions.
Capturing HC functions in default mode
To capture HC functions in default mode:
1. Make a list of the name and sequence of the HC functions you want to capture. The standard
order for HC functions is listed in the HC IR Functions section on page 6.
2. Connect the RS-232 cable to the DB-9 connector on the IRIS unit and the RS-232 port on your
PC, as shown in the Cables and Adapters section on page 6. Set the baud rate in the IRIS unit
to match the PC baud rate. Refer to the Baud Rate Settings section on page 5 to set the baud
rate. Then, connect the 12
VDC or 12 VAC power supply to the 12 VDC connector on the IRIS
unit. The
READY LED lights and 01 appears in the display.
3. Hold the HC device approximately 3-inches away from the
IR capture window. Press and hold
the first key on the HC to capture the first function. The
SIGNAL LED will start blinking. Release
the HC key as soon as the
READY LED goes off.
4. The [ ] briefly appears in the display to indicate the HC function is captured. Then, 01 appears
and the
READY and VERIFY LEDs light. The LED will not light if P4 mode is active; refer to
the Display Characters and P Modes table on page 4 for further information.
5. Hold the HC device approximately 3-inches away from the
IR capture window. Press and hold
the same key on the HC device again to verify the
IR function was captured correctly by the
IRIS unit. If the HC function is captured correctly, a pair of [ ] (brackets) will briefly flash in
the display. The
VERIFY LED goes off, 01 appears in the display, and the SEND pushbutton's LED
lights. If an Er message appears in the display, repeat steps 3 and 5. Otherwise, go to step 6.
6. Press the
SEND pushbutton to send the captured HC function to the PC running the IRLIB
software program.
7. Repeat steps 3 through 6 to capture all the HC functions on your list.
